What Does It Mean To Dream Of Being Lost?

Dreams often mirror the feelings we have in waking life. If we feel scared, angry, or without direction, these emotions will often appear in our dreams, although the ‘reason’ for these feelings within the dreams is usually invented.

The point is that these dreams give your feelings an outlet. You might be facing an unknown situation in waking life, and you’re trying to find your way through it. 

Maybe you’re facing a lot of uncertainty regarding something which will define your future, and this doubt is clouding your ability to make decisions. 

This is a common dream when you feel you don’t know where to turn in life. Maybe you feel you’re always dealing with the same problems which never seem to go away, or there’s no good answer to a specific situation you’re dealing with. 

A situation in waking life has you anxious. You feel as though things will never be the same, whether that’s your life in general, some of your relationships are changing, or you feel a lack of purpose. 

Maybe a long-held dream hasn’t turned out the way you thought it would, or it turned out exactly as you hoped it would, and you’ve realized it’s not actually what you want. You feel very unprepared, or without a compass of sorts to guide you.

Dreams like this are common when you feel you’re physically losing something, such as feeling as though you’re drifting apart from someone, or you’re losing something. 

Maybe someone who has been such a solid part of your life is withdrawing from you, and you are unsteady without their support. 

A dream of being lost can also denote a deep dependence that you feel lost without. This may be on a place, person, or something you hope will always be there.

This can point to a lack of confidence in your abilities, or you’re feeling uncomfortable with the very thought of losing what you value.

Alternatively, dreaming of being lost can mirror waking life where you’ve been too busy trying to juggle all of your problems and responsibilities, so much so that you haven’t been able to focus on the direction of your life. 

Something is pulling your gaze away from the long game, and what you want from the future.

If you feel like you’re going in the same old circles, or you’re only wasting your effort and time on something, a dream like this can imply that you’ve strayed from the path you’re supposed to be on.

Different Dream Scenarios Of Being Lost And Their Symbolism

A little ironically, the location you are in within a dream of being lost is probably one of the most significant details of your dream. 

It can define the whole meaning behind your dream in an otherwise confusing experience, so make sure you recall as many details as you can.

Dreaming of Being Lost And Wanting To Go Home

Dreaming of being lost and having the overwhelming feeling of wanting to go home implies that you’re trying to find some stable ground (physically or metaphorically) somewhere in your waking life. 

As home is where we go to relax, recharge, and sleep as part of our daily routines, this dream implies that you are seeking some normalcy in waking life. Maybe odd situations have left you seeking more familiar ground.

You may struggle to get back to a comfortable routine for a while, until whatever you’re going through hits a more even keel. 

Dreaming of wanting to get home but being unable to do so implies that you need to have a proper plan in place, or you need to adjust your priorities to get ‘home’, whatever that means to you.

Dreaming Of Driving And Being Lost

A dream where you are driving round and round, but you’re unable to get to your destination implies that you feel you’ve lost control over a situation, or you’ve lost sight of where you want to be. 

This dream is telling you that you need to regain your focus.

Being Lost At Sea In A Dream

Dreaming of being lost at sea (see also article on dreaming about big waves) denotes being swallowed by your emotions. Maybe you’re going through a tough time right now where everything feels too much. 

This dream can also offer an insight into your subconscious state of mind, where you have some unresolved feelings you need to deal with. 

Getting Lost In A Forest In A Dream

If you dream of being lost in a forest, you don’t feel clear about your path in waking life. Maybe fate is throwing so many problems at you right now that you don’t know where to begin. 

You might be at a crossroads in life, where you’re completely torn between two paths, and you don’t know which will lead you where you want to go. 

Maybe there’s one specific problem which is doing your head in, and you feel there’s no way out, and no one’s noticing how you’re metaphorically drowning. 

The setting of the forest is a reminder to ground yourself and find time for yourself where you can.

Dreaming Of Being Lost In A Haunted House

Dreaming of being unable to find your way out of a haunted house (see also article titled ‘What Does A Haunted House Mean In Your Dream?‘) signifies that there’s something unresolved in your past, which is affecting your present. 

Maybe you keep replaying this nasty experience over and over, which means that you’re stopping yourself from moving on. 

The location of the haunted house reflects how you are ‘haunted’ by this experience, and you feel you’re unable to find your way through. You’re in a constant state of unease.

Being Lost In A Hospital In Your Dream

Dreaming of being lost in a hospital implies that while you are trying your best to solve some problems in waking life, you feel you’re not getting anywhere.

Dreams like these are especially common when the problems you’re plagued with have no solution, such as disease, illness, old age, and death.

Dreaming Of Being Lost In Darkness

Being lost in the dark in a dream is a horrible nightmare. It often occurs when you feel as though you’re not in the driver’s seat in your life. 

You feel desperate for this situation to change, but you don’t know where you should start, or you believe it’s beyond your power. 

Dreams like these are also common when you feel lonely or detached from waking life in general, when your dreams seem more important than your waking hours. 

A Dream Of Being Lost In Fog

Dreaming of being lost in a dense fog happens the most when you feel you’re unable to avoid a strange situation in waking life. You can’t tell how things will turn out, and they are that unclear that they will stay that way for a while.

Your subconscious may be warning you that this confusion, if left unchecked, will start to affect your confidence soon.

Is Dreaming Of Being Lost A Bad Sign?

Dreaming of being lost reflects waking life, where you feel a lack of direction, control, or clarity in your life. 

It’s not a bad sign in itself, as it doesn’t point to negative things to come. Instead, it allows you to process how you feel at the moment, or start to, if you’ve been avoiding your emotions altogether.
